Working with all company crews this person will be responsible for the splicing, testing and troubleshooting of existing and newly installed fibre infrastructure. This person must be able to read and understand fibre design packages. Focus will be on FTTH projects and will involve splicing from the meet me point of existing infrastructure all the way through to the side of home.
Will be responsible to work independently once given direction from project PM’s on where their resourcing is needed. This individual will help drive the team for success.
- Splice and test fiber cables on existing and newly installed plant
- Installation of FOSC’s, FDH, Coyotes
- Installation of LCPs, NAPs
- Read and understand splicing packages
- Accurately document all tasks performed for Asbuilts
- Accurately document and report on daily progress
- Maintain timelines and report and Risks
- Able and willing to work on all applications – underground, aerial and internal
- Use OTDR to trouble shoot and solution issues found in field
- Maintain tools and equipment
- Perform other tasks as required
3+ years Experience in similar role
Experience with fusion splicers and test equipment
Knowledge of all required splicing tools
Strong troubleshooting and problem skills
Ability to adapt to changing deadlines and priorities
Clean Driver abstract
Criminal background check
Must be able to work in all weather conditions·
Must be able and willing to work days, evenings & weekends to meet client timelines
Must be able to work on a ladder
